Ripening in Wisdom with Elder Poets
With Mark Burrows
March 5 - 7, 2027
This retreat introduces poems written later in life by a gathering of contemporary poets. They are sages who invite us into more spacious ways of living than we might otherwise imagine. Their vision invites us into “an energetic space that begets energetic space” (J. Winterson). Their gifts of wisdom, borne of long experience and heartful living, invite us to imagine that even the difficult seasons of life can become openings to an unexpected harvest. We’ll discover poems together that gesture toward our ripening and fruition. They beckon us to envision new ways of seeing, encouraging us—with the poet Rilke—to live into “a second life, timeless and wide.” Poets to be explored include Mary Oliver, W. S. Merwin, Denise Levertov, Stanley Kunitz, and Jane Hirshfield, among others.
